As part of National Highways' Lower Thames Crossing, we're delivering preliminary works for the Kent Roads section - 6 km of new road, Europe's widest green bridge, a public park and 12 miles of pathways. This landmark project will pioneer low-carbon construction techniques while creating local jobs, boosting skills and connecting communities across Kent and Essex via the UK's longest road tunnel.
